Re: Handling opuntia
As Tony said, I'd avoid touching the plants as the pads are easily detachable. I'd cut the actual pot off. Should be fairly pot-bound and dry so root ball should be easy enough to handle.

Re: Baobab seed pre treatment
Grew several species years ago. Just soaked in warmish water for two days then plant a cm. or so below the surface. Usually 3/5 germinated within a couple of days. Found that any that hadn't germinated within a week, wouldn't. Would come up with a short stem and two leaves, so might be worth trying ...
